> Currently, we deploy our TP update sites to the JBoss Nexus snapshots repo.
> {code}
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> Uploading: https://repository.jboss.org/nexus/content/repositories/snapshots/org/jbo...
> ...
> {code}
> But other than Locus and the Browsersim Standalone zip, we don't ever use these artifacts, so they just:
> * eat disk space in Nexus
> * consume time/resources in Jenkins
> So, why don't we set a custome deployment strategy (eg., akin to *maven.deploy.skip=true*) in the jbosstools-targetplatform & jbosstools-discovery root pom to prevent this waste of time/space? Then we can just deploy the .target files, not the zips.
> This would certainly speed up builds, which currently take 30-60 mins per TP build.
